Transaction 66bbb99fd3e5106b8b59f5c7970475c6b51bad3b3f3e9849a9bb9a3ee0dfcc2f
1 Input
2 Outputs
- 66bbb99fd3e5106b8b59f5c7970475c6b51bad3b3f3e9849a9bb9a3ee0dfcc2f:0
- 66bbb99fd3e5106b8b59f5c7970475c6b51bad3b3f3e9849a9bb9a3ee0dfcc2f:1
value 78651770
address 3De4yCmhAy8jU6ouRiCnQKmKQ6CTJDzVLR
value 48364446221
address 16cKF1sX8tRZkJTZQgqTsTqieynu3TGESH